Summary
Imran Chaudhry is a Staff Software Engineer based in London with 15 years of experience building low-latency, front-to-back trading and market data systems for investment banks, hedge funds and crypto firms. He combines deep market microstructure and tick-data expertise with hands-on engineering across C++, Java, C#, Python and .NET Core, having architected high-performance replication, exchange feed handlers and brokerage pricing/execution platforms. At Ripple and Blockchain.com he led liquidity and market-making infrastructure work, while earlier roles delivered time-series replication at DataStax and strategic tick-data architectures for FX and derivatives. Imran’s background blends research-facing tooling for quants with production-grade distributed systems, Kafka/Cassandra expertise and a track record of replacing legacy platforms with modern, high-throughput services. Unusually, he pairs a Cambridge computer science MA and a CQF with practical experience mapping 40+ exchanges into a unified tick schema, enabling both rapid execution and rigorous quantitative research.
